2016 PEN to GYD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2016

During 2016, the PEN to GYD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on April 20, valuing the pair at 63.4390.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on February 25, dropping to 58.4154.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 5.0236 GYD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 60.0090 to the December average rate of 60.6854, the exchange rate registered a net change of 1.13%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2016 high of 63.4390 was down 8.67% compared to the 2015 peak of 69.4631,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 60.5183 59.3400 60.0090
February 59.3462 58.4154 58.8267
March 62.1129 58.6894 60.5888
April 63.4390 60.7901 62.4036
May 62.7729 61.2805 61.9025
June 62.9852 61.1201 62.1152
July 62.7959 61.1565 62.1812
August 62.3187 60.8069 61.7380
September 61.4894 60.3465 60.8455
October 61.2737 60.1314 60.6923
November 61.0374 59.9014 60.4196
December 61.9953 59.8942 60.6854
